HKDSE

A total of 24+ subjects offered

Maximum no. of subjects entered per candidate:

4 core subjects

3+1 elective subject

Integrated Science

One of the science subjects

Not to be taken together with Physics, Chemistry, Biology or Combined Science

Paper 1

90 marks

Answer ALL questions

Question-Answer Books will be used

Covering different modules of the Compulsory Part

Testing different skills, e.g. knowledge and understanding, comprehension, applications, communication and other higher order thinking skills

Paper 2

Section A

32 MCQs on Compulsory Part

Section B

Answer 2 out of the 3 Electives

20 marks per question

Answer Books will be used

(For both Paper 1 and Paper 2B, on-screen marking will be adopted.)

Standards Referenced Reporting (SRR)

Five levels: 5 (highest) to 1 (threshold) + unclassified

5** (best performance) and 5* (next best group)

Standards at levels 5 and 4 are set reference grades A-D of current HKALE

Page 18: HKDSE Integrated Science Public Assessment & Standards ... · A. 1 and 3 B. 1 and 4 C. 2 and 3 D. 2 and 4 Knowledgeand Understanding (C3.4 ball and socket joint) 10 Consider the four

18

Standards setting

• Based on examination results, candidates are awarded with a total score

• To determine the minimum scores (also known as cut scores) a candidate must obtain for meeting various standards (Levels 1-5)

Draft Level Descriptors (as of Nov 2008)

Level 5

demonstrate comprehensive knowledge and understanding of facts, concepts and principles in the curriculum

apply the concepts of science to a wide range of unfamiliar situations

analyse, synthesise and critically evaluate information from multiple perspectives and in an in-depth manner

effectively and consistently communicate ideas in a succinct, logical and coherent manner with accurate use of scientific terminology and appropriate formats

design and conduct scientific investigations, evaluate procedures, handle and analyse data collected, and draw valid conclusions

Page 21: HKDSE Integrated Science Public Assessment & Standards ... · A. 1 and 3 B. 1 and 4 C. 2 and 3 D. 2 and 4 Knowledgeand Understanding (C3.4 ball and socket joint) 10 Consider the four

21

Level 4

demonstrate sound knowledge and understanding of facts, concepts and principles in the curriculum

apply the concepts of science to unfamiliar situations

analyse, synthesise and evaluate information from several perspectives

communicate ideas in a logical and coherent manner using scientific terminology and appropriate formats

design and conduct scientific investigations, handle and interpret data collected, and draw conclusions

Level 2

demonstrate basic knowledge and understanding of facts, concepts and principles in the curriculum

apply the concepts of science to familiar situations

describe relationships and handle information

communicate ideas using appropriate scientific terms

conduct practical work by following instructions, handle and interpret data collected, and draw simple conclusions

Page 24: HKDSE Integrated Science Public Assessment & Standards ... · A. 1 and 3 B. 1 and 4 C. 2 and 3 D. 2 and 4 Knowledgeand Understanding (C3.4 ball and socket joint) 10 Consider the four

24

Level 1

recall elementary facts and principles in the curriculum

apply the concepts of science to simple and familiar situations

handle simple information presented in a straightforward manner

communicate straightforward ideas using scientific terms

conduct simple practical work by following

instructions and collect the required data

Features of SRR

• The standards are held constant

• The percentage of students awarded a given level may vary from year to year

• The standards are more informative

• Level descriptors together with students examples can better reflect the standards
